Developments in Photovoltaic Panel Technologies
Ever noticed how some photovoltaic panels gleam brighter and last longer? It's not magic; it's the science of photovoltaic performance. Modern photovoltaic panel business invest greatly in innovations like bifacial cells, which catch sunshine from both sides, improving energy harvest without broadening roof space. Have you ever questioned why some panels perform better on cloudy days? That is because of advances in thin-film solar technology, which grows under diffused light conditions.
Item Variations Tailored to Distinct Needs
One size never fits all. Photovoltaic panel service providers now use:
- Monocrystalline panels for maximum efficiency and sleek looks, perfect for space-constrained roofs.
- Polycrystalline panels, which use an affordable alternative without sacrificing too much output.
- Building-integrated photovoltaics (BIPV), combining solar tech effortlessly into architectural aspects like windows and facades.
Picking the ideal item isn't just about in advance expense; it has to do with matching your environment, energy goals, and long-lasting cost savings. Homes shaded by trees require panels that stand out in low-light situations, something lots of overlook until energy bills climb up unexpectedly.
Technical Tips for Ideal Choice
- Evaluate the temperature coefficient-- lower worths suggest panels lose less performance on hot days.
- Look for panels with boosted anti-reflective finishes to make the most of light absorption.
- Think about the panel's warranty not just for flaws, however for ensured power output over years.
- Don't ignore the importance of the inverter innovation coupled with the panels; it can make or break your system's efficiency.

Ecological Impact and Sustainability Practices
When solar panels first emerged, many assumed they carried absolutely no ecological baggage. Nevertheless, the reality is more nuanced. The production of solar batteries includes unusual earth metals and energy-intensive procedures, which can leave a sizable carbon footprint before the panels even reach rooftops. The true ecological click here cost depends greatly on the sustainability practices utilized by the photovoltaic panel business throughout the lifecycle of their items.
How typically do we pause to consider what takes place to photovoltaic panels at the end of their helpful life? Unlike batteries or electronic devices, solar panels can last 25-30 years, however disposal and recycling paths stay underdeveloped in lots of areas. A business devoted to decreasing ecological harm will have a robust plan for recycling photovoltaic materials, salvaging important silicon, glass, and metals to avoid garbage dump build-up.
Key Sustainability Methods
- Utilizing low-impact manufacturing methods that reduce water and energy intake.
- Carrying out closed-loop systems to recycle production waste back into new panels.
- Taking part in transparent supply chain audits to guarantee ethical sourcing of raw products.
- Creating panels for much easier disassembly to aid future recycling efforts.
